Agartala, Sept 29 (FD) With the intervention of the Prime Minister Narendra Modi to enhance the railway connectivity linking different regions within the Northeastern states to major and significant Indian cities, several trains in the rural areas Tripura gained direct connection with major cities like Mumbai in Maharashtra and Secudenrabad in Hyderabad.
Train no- 12519/12520 Lokmanya Tilak-Kamakhya weekly express has been extended up to Agartala in Tripura. The stoppages between Guwahati and Agartala will be at Ambassa, Dharmanagar, Badarpur, New Haflong, Lumding, Hojai and Chaparmukh Stations. These train services will connect remote areas of Northeast with Mumbai and Secunderabad, informed a railway officer.
In the return journey, train no-12519 (Lokmanya Tilak-Kamakhya-Agartala) Express will depart from Lokmanya Tilak Station on Sunday at 07:50 AM and will arrive at Agartala Station on Tuesday at 07:50 PM, the official said. FD JK
